What is Small Claims Appeal
The Petition of Appeal for Small Claims is a legal document used by individuals to appeal a Small Claims Tribunal decision in the High Court of Singapore.

What is the Petition of Appeal for Small Claims?
The Petition of Appeal is a crucial legal document within the Singaporean judicial system, specifically designed for individuals seeking to challenge decisions made by a Small Claims Tribunal. This document serves as the formal request to appeal and plays a significant role in ensuring that appellants can pursue justice in higher courts.
Its primary function is to articulate the grounds for appealing a tribunal's decision, thus fitting into the category of Court Documents & Legal Filings. Understanding this document is essential for anyone wishing to navigate the legal landscape effectively.
Purpose and Benefits of the Petition of Appeal for Small Claims
The Petition of Appeal is essential for appellants looking to formally contest a tribunal’s decision. Utilizing this form provides several benefits, including the ability to state specific grounds for the appeal, ensuring that their case is clearly presented to a higher court.
This process is vital as it guarantees a fair examination of the case, providing the appellant with an opportunity to present their arguments adequately. By filing a legal appeal document like this, individuals strengthen their chances of achieving a favorable outcome.
Who Needs the Petition of Appeal for Small Claims?
The primary users of the Petition of Appeal are individuals deemed appellants who wish to contest a decision made by the Small Claims Tribunal. Understanding who qualifies for this process is important as it determines the necessity of filing the appeal.
Additionally, it is important to recognize the role of the respondent, who does not need to sign the form. Common scenarios in which individuals might seek to file this appeal include disputes over monetary claims, service failures, or other grievances resolved by the tribunal.

Who is eligible to file the Petition of Appeal for Small Claims?
Any individual who has faced a decision from the Small Claims Tribunal in Singapore and wishes to appeal is eligible. Both appellants and respondents can engage with this form.
What is the deadline for submitting the appeal?
Typically, there is a specific timeframe within which an appeal must be filed following the tribunal's decision. It’s important to check the High Court guidelines or consult a legal advisor for exact deadlines.
How can I submit the completed Petition of Appeal?
You can submit the form either electronically through the High Court's online portal or by mailing a hard copy to the court, following the instructions provided by the relevant judicial authority.
Are there any documents I need to attach with the appeal?
You may be required to submit supporting documents that corroborate your appeal, such as previous judgments and related paperwork. Be sure to check specific requirements from the court.
What should I avoid when filling out the Petition of Appeal?
Common mistakes include incomplete sections, missing signatures, and incorrect appeal numbers. Ensure all fields are accurately filled before final submission to avoid processing delays.
How long does it take to process my appeal?
Processing times can vary based on the case's complexity and the court's current load. Generally, it may take several weeks, so it's best to consult the court for expected timelines.
What happens if I miss the appeal submission deadline?
If you miss the deadline for submitting your appeal, you may lose the opportunity to contest the decision. It's crucial to act promptly and consider seeking legal advice for alternatives.
